RADAR SYSTEM A (20) has a source CODE CHAOTIC (22) with an output of CODE CHAOTIC (23) which generates code CHAOTIC according to one difference equation chaotic. RADAR system (20) further includes a transmitter (24) with a signal source CARRIER (28) of a carrier signal (29), and an encoder (30) having as a first input the carrier signal (29) of the SOURCE SIGNAL CARRIER (28) and as a second input code output CHAOTIC (23) SOURCE CODE CHAOTIC (22), and as an output a signal transmitted radar (36) having code output CHAOTIC ( 23) encoded carrier signal (29). RECEIVER radar system (26) includes a correlator (46) having as a first input code output CHAOTIC (23) SOURCE CODE CHAOTIC (22) and as a second input a radar signal received (44 ), and as an output an indication of the correlation of the first and second inputs. The correlation is used to determine this distance, speed, or other characteristics of an object that has reflected the radar signal.
